Give For Good Online Donations Open Now

 

SHREVEPORT, La. (April 23, 2024) – Give For Good is North Louisiana’s largest annual day of giving, and Give for Good Day is quickly approaching on Tuesday, May 7. Online giving opens today, April 23 and will end on Give for Good Day.

This year, all funds donated to the Independence Bowl Foundation through Give for Good will be donated to local teachers through the bowl’s partnership with the College Football Playoff Foundation’s Extra Yard for Teachers initiative. Each year, the Independence Bowl Foundation partners with Extra Yard for Teachers, which provides funding to local educators for their specific projects submitted on DonorsChoose.org. The College Football Playoff Foundation matches 100 percent of all donations funded by the Independence Bowl, so every dollar donated to the Independence Bowl through Give for Good will be doubled.

Online donating for Give For Good is now open, and anyone who would like to support local teachers can contribute to Extra Yard for Teachers at www.giveforgoodnla.org/organization/indybowl.

This year, the Independence Bowl Foundation is partnering with Flying Heart Brewing & Pub to expand the philanthropic impact on local teachers. Flying Heart is honoring teachers for “Teacher Tuesdays” for four Tuesdays leading up to Give for Good Day, starting last Tuesday, April 16. Flying Heart is donating a percentage of sales on April 16, April 23 and April 30 from 4-9 p.m. to the Independence Bowl Foundation’s Give for Good Extra Yard for Teachers fund. On those three days and Give for Good Day on Tuesday, May 7, Flying Heart will also provide 10 percent off all pizzas for teachers with a valid school ID.

Extra Yard for Teachers Week is September 14-21 this year, and the Extra Yard for Teachers Big Day is Tuesday, September 17. All funds donated to the Independence Bowl Foundation through Give for Good will be matched by Extra Yard for Teachers, doubling the impact of those donations to our local teachers. Educators supported by the Independence Bowl through Extra Yard for Teachers in the past have hailed from Caddo, Bossier, DeSoto, Red River and Webster Parishes. 

ON THE DOCKET – 13th Annual Youth Football Clinic

The 13th annual Radiance Technologies Independence Bowl Youth Football Clinic will hit the field on Saturday, June 1, 2024 at Independence Stadium. The annual clinic is free for boys and girls from five through incoming eighth-graders. In 2023, campers learned from Centenary head coach Byron Dawson and coaches from Louisiana Tech, Northwestern State, Sam Houston State, Southern-Shreveport and Southern Arkansas.

Check-in will begin at 7 a.m. on the event day at the stadium’s southwest entrance. Participants will receive instruction from regional college coaches, a free t-shirt and lunch following the clinic! All participants must fill out an application at RadianceTechnologiesIndependenceBowl.com/youth-football-clinic and a waiver upon arrival on the event day. ABOUT THE RADIANCE TECHNOLOGIES INDEPENDENCE BOWL™

Established in 1976, the Radiance Technologies Independence Bowl™ is college football’s 11th most-historic bowl game and celebrated its 47th edition on Saturday, December 16, 2023. The Texas Tech Red Raiders defeated the California Golden Bears, 34-14. The Independence Bowl Foundation announced a one-year extension with Radiance Technologies – ensuring they will be the title sponsor through 2025. The bowl’s conference, team, and television agreements also run through the 2025 season. Army West Point is slated to match up against the Pac-12 Conference in 2024, and the Big 12 Conference is lined up to face Conference USA in 2025.

The Independence Bowl Foundation is prevalent in the Shreveport-Bossier City area throughout the year, hosting events to help enhance the economic impact and growth of our community. The Mission of the Independence Bowl is to attract and provide quality, nationally recognized football competition oriented to the Ark-La-Tex region.
